Elyise Greene was born in New Jersey on June 15, 1958 where she was raised by Mother Bertha Mae Greene with brother Victor Greene until Bertha’s unfortunate passing. The two relocated to Staten Island, New York to live with their Aunt Mary Williams. While living in New York, she attended Susan Wagner High School and was a graduate of the class of 1977. After High school, Elyise had many passions including working in the medical field as an assistant dental hygienist, and also as a highly-awarded Avon Lady. Before discovering her true passion of working with children.
She Met the love of her life Raymond Thomas and they married in 1998. Elyise and Raymond share two lovely children: Kyra D. Thomas, and Raymond C. Thomas. After the passing of her Husband in 2001 she relocated to Wilmington, DE where she furthered her passion for teaching children. She served as a New Castle County Head Start Educator for over 15 years. While working as an educator, she earned many certifications and was highly admired by peers, and fostered close relationships with her work family. She shared her love of crafts with students and fellow teachers alike. She had many other hobbies including but not limited to: listening to classic soul music (especially the Isley Brothers,) spending time with loved ones, and cooking amazing love-filled dishes.
She was predeceased by her mother Bertha Mae Greene, husband Raymond Thomas, and Mary Williams
She leaves behind a host of blood and chosen family, her children Kyra and Raymond, her brother Victor with whom shared an especially close bond, the patriarch of the Greene family: William H. Greene, several co-workers and many close friends - including, but not limited to Loretta Winston and Harry Reed. From this moment on we will live “For the love of you,” Elyise Greene.
